Better redirect cleaning.

git-svn-id: https://develop.svn.wordpress.org/trunk@1751 602fd350-edb4-49c9-b593-d223f7449a82
This commit is contained in:
Matt Mullenweg
2004-10-05 16:22:31 +00:00
parent 9fbc44d022
commit 112d84ee01
4 changed files with 8 additions and 8 deletions

View File

@@ -458,7 +458,7 @@ case 'delete':
$sendback = $_SERVER['HTTP_REFERER'];
if (strstr($sendback, 'post.php')) $sendback = get_settings('siteurl') .'/wp-admin/post.php';
$sendback = preg_replace('|[^a-z?=&/~.:_-]|i', '', $sendback);
$sendback = preg_replace('|[^a-z0-9-~+_.?#=&;,/:]|i', '', $sendback);
header ('Location: ' . $sendback);
do_action('delete_post', $post_id);
break;